Subject: SproutTimer 1.9 out

Scheduler update shipped. Watering windows now respect per-zone soil profiles; the old global interval is gone. Contractors: re-seed your test greenhouses before validating, or the Fernlow fixtures will fail. Rollback plan is the usual snapshot restore. Flag anything odd in the release thread and include the build token listed below.

build token for yahig-kaguf: htk3_c19

CHANGELOG — Sablequill SQL linter v3.2. Renamed the setting SQLLINT_STRICT to SABLEQUILL_STRICT_MODE to match our new prefix convention; the old name is read with a deprecation warning until v4.0. Rules affected: keyword casing, trailing semicolons, and the new cross-join ban for files under migrations/. Update any CI configs referencing the old name. The linter's report uploader also authenticates against the Fernbrook rules registry, configured on the line below:

sealed setting: ARCHIVE_KEY3=bd6

Q: Why did the nightly digest batch for Heralden go out late?

A: Digest scheduling is timezone-bucketed: each bucket must finish rendering before send windows open, and a slow render in one bucket delays everything behind it. Check the render-duration dashboard first; if any bucket exceeded 20 minutes, the scheduler shifted all subsequent windows. You can force-release stuck buckets, but only after confirming rendering completed. The force-release procedure and dashboard link are kept on this page.

runbook for tagug-hafog: https://jira.lumiclabs.internal/projects/pages/pages/9773c0d8

**Onboarding — Coppervein Transcode Farm**

The Coppervein farm runs 60 worker nodes split across two invented regions. Jobs queue through Slatebird; never restart a worker mid-segment. Check node health in the Fernhollow panel before deploys. Escalation order is in the runbook. To unlock the farm's admin vault, use the recovery passphrase directly below.

strongbox words: druvan-lamys-eliius-jorax-istox-soreth-ulays-gilix-ralix-oliiel-norwyn-casvan-praius

Hi all,

Quick note on the Britelane cleaning crew. They now arrive at 18:30 on weekdays instead of 19:00, same supervisor as before. Please check their roster sheet against the names they give at the desk, and issue day passes as usual. They should only access floors 2 and 4. If the supervisor asks for the service corridor, the door code they need is below.

Thanks,
Front Desk

turnstile pass: bdg-YEOZLM-79341408